Loose Rocker Promotions has invited the Alex Denysenko to be the Grand Marshal at the 2014 Northern Class Nationals. Denysenko was the mastermind behind the original GM Performance Parts U.S. Class Nationals, which took place at Byron Dragway in Byron, IL in the summer of 2001. It was a Woodstock moment in Class Racing, with teams making the exodus anywhere from Florida to California to Canada. Without his groundbreaking feat standing as a testimony to the possibilities, the Northern Class Nationals might be little more than a glimmer of thought. We honor Alex Denysenko for his dedication, his vision, and his tremendous contribution to Stock and Super Stock racing.
